I have uploaded glusterfs 11.0-1 to experimental, it is limited to these architectures:
amd64 arm64 ppc64el ppc64 riscv64 mips64el s390x ia64 sparc64

Build-Depends: architecture-is-64-bits

fwiw, anyway.  Ok.

So if nobody rises up I would start to fill bugs for the reverse dependencies in the next days and after that uploading glusterfs 11.x to unstable.

IMO the best way would be continue to use dh_install, there you can also limit the architectures:
     [amd64 arm64 ppc64el ppc64 riscv64 mips64el s390x ia64 sparc64] debian/tmp/usr/lib/foo/gluster.so

That's dh-exec, but yes. Somehow I dislike dh_exec personally :)
